The strategic location of Flevokust combines a central position at the crossroads of road, water, and rail connections with its role as a key logistics corridor linking the Randstad to Northern and Eastern Netherlands. Its proximity to Germany and Belgium further strengthens its position as a strategic gateway for businesses targeting both domestic and international markets.
The port of Flevokust is a multimodal inland port with an innovative industrial area. The enlargement of the Kornwerderzand lock will make this port even more accessible to sea-going vessels. Altogether, this makes Flevokust an ideal and cost-effective alternatieve for the ARA region.

Situated along the North Sea, Eemshaven is more than a port: it’s a thriving logistics and energy hub where some 30% of the energy generated by the Netherlands comes from.
This location is already home to some global frontrunners, thanks to its strategic position, access to renewable energy and infrastructure.
Eemshaven is home to the NortH2 project, a major production facility for green hydrogen powered by renewable electricity and to a number of large power plants and high- and medium-voltage substations. The floating LNG terminal by EemsEnergyTerminal further strengthens the energy infrastructure of Eemshaven.
And with the Oostpolder industrial park expansion underway, this location provides an ideal base for logistics, storage, light industry, and energy-related operations.
